Cello Top in Rowan Cotton Cashmere
What is Being Made
The Cello Top is a knitted garment designed by Georgia Farrell for Rowan. This is a pullover-style top available in nine size options, ranging from bust measurements of 71-76 cm (28-30 inches) up to 152-157 cm (60-62 inches). The finished garment features actual bust measurements at the underarm ranging from 84.5 cm to 166.5 cm, providing a range of fits from close-fitting to generous ease depending on size selection.
Craft and Techniques
This is a knitting project classified as intermediate difficulty, making it suitable for knitters with some experience beyond basic techniques. The pattern involves constructing a fitted top with shaped armholes, shoulder shaping, and a detailed neckline construction. The garment is worked primarily in pieces on flat needles before assembly.
Key construction techniques include:
- Casting on using 4mm needles to establish the foundation stitches for the back and front pieces
- Working straight sections until armhole depth is reached, which varies by size from 18 cm to 28 cm
- Shaping shoulders through strategic cast-offs at the beginning of rows
- Creating a shaped back neck by working each side separately with decreases at the neck edge
- Front neck shaping that involves multiple stages of decreasing—first at consecutive rows, then alternating rows, then every fourth row—to create a gradual, fitted neckline
- Neckband finishing using a circular needle to pick up and work stitches around the neck opening
Stitches Used
The pattern employs a stitch pattern referred to as "patt" throughout the instructions, which is kept consistent across all shaping sections. The tension specification indicates 21½ stitches and 30 rows to 10 cm measured over the pattern using 4mm needles. This relatively fine gauge creates a smooth, refined fabric suitable for a fitted top. The pattern uses standard knitting abbreviations including cast-offs, decreases at edges, and row-by-row shaping to achieve the fitted silhouette.
Materials
The Cello Top is designed to be worked in Rowan Cotton Cashmere yarn, a luxury blend combining the breathability of cotton with the softness of cashmere. The yarn is supplied in 50-gram balls, with the pattern photographed in the colorway Ecru 226. Yardage requirements vary by size, with the smallest size requiring 5 balls and the largest requiring 8 balls of yarn.
The pattern specifies two needle sizes:
- 4mm (US 6) needles in a standard pair format for the main body of the garment
- 3¼mm (US 3) circular needle for working the neckband in the round
Additional supplies needed include stitch holders for managing stitches during the shaping process, particularly when working the neck and shoulders.
